Technical Limits of Stock Clutch and Flywheel
The stock clutch and flywheel are designed to handle the power output of a standard engine, but they can become a bottleneck when modifying the engine for increased power. The stock clutch may slip or overheat, causing premature wear, while the flywheel can become imbalanced, leading to vibrations and reduced performance.
Benefits of Upgrading to Aftermarket Clutch and Flywheel
Upgrading to an aftermarket clutch and flywheel can provide several benefits, including increased power handling, improved shifting, and reduced wear on the clutch and transmission. Aftermarket clutches, such as those from SPEC, Clutch Masters, and ACT, are designed to handle higher power outputs and provide better heat dissipation, while aftermarket flywheels, such as those from Fidanza and OS Giken, are designed to be lighter and more balanced, reducing vibrations and improving shifting.
Usage Tips and Recommendations
When upgrading to an aftermarket clutch and flywheel, it's essential to choose the correct components for your vehicle and driving style. Consider the power output of your engine, your driving habits, and the type of driving you'll be doing (e.g., street, track, or drag). It's also crucial to follow proper installation and maintenance procedures to ensure optimal performance and longevity of the components. Additionally, consider upgrading other components, such as the clutch lines and master cylinder, to ensure a complete and reliable system.
